Record and Growth:
On-line poker appeared into the belated 1990s as a result of advancements in technology and the net. 1st on-line poker area, earth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ic neighborhood. But was at the first 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Advantages of Online Poker:
On-line poker provides a few advantages over old-fashioned brick-and-mortar casinos. Firstly, it includes a broader array of game choices, including numerous poker variations and stakes, providing towards the choices and budgets of all kinds of people. Furthermore, online poker areas tend to be open 24/7, eliminating the constraints of real casino running hours. Additionally, web systems often provide appealing bonuses, respect programs, while the capacity to play multiple tables at the same time, enhancing the general gaming knowledge.
